Company Info

Our Company was originally incorporated as `Clean Max Enviro Energy Solutions Private Limited' at Mumbai, Maharashtra as a private limited company under the Companies Act, 1956 pursuant to a certificate of incorporation dated September 29, 2010 issued by the Deputy Registrar of Companies, Maharashtra at Mumbai. Subsequently, upon conversion of our Company into a public limited company, the name of our Company was changed to `Clean Max Enviro Energy Solutions Limited', pursuant to the resolution passed by our Board on July 9, 2025 and the resolution passed by our Shareholders at the extraordinary general meeting on July 14, 2025. A fresh certificate of incorporation dated August 7, 2025 was issued by the Registrar of Companies, Maharashtra at Mumbai consequent to the conversion.Major events and milestones:2010- Establishment of our Company.2013- Commissioned the first onsite solar plant for a corporate client for 100 KWp.2015- Began offering grid-connected solutions for corporate clients through our SPV, KAS Onsite Power Solutions LLP.2017-Secured equity investment from Warburg Pincus and a global development financial institution based in the US.- Expanded operations to Dubai, UAE through our SPV, Cleanmax Solar MENA FZCO.- Commissioned its first grid connected STU solar project under group captive mode for 30 MWp in Tamil Nadu for a large datacentre client through our SPV, KAS Onsite Power Solutions LLP.- Commission our first STU connected third party open access project in Karnataka.2018- Achieved a cumulative operating capacity of 500 MWp .- Signed our first solar photovoltaic system leasing and operation agreement in Dubai, UAE, through CleanMax Alpha LeaseCo FZCO.2019- Secured an equity investment from UK government's climate-based fund.- Signed our first onsite solar project in Thailand through our subsidiary, Clean Max Energy (Thailand) Co. Ltd.- Started operations in Bangkok, Thailand, through our subsidiary, Clean Max Energy (Thailand) Co. Ltd.- Expanded into wind power projects by commissioning our first wind farm at Hosahalli, Karnataka through our SPV, Cleanmax Pluto Solar Power LLP.2021- Secured an equity investment from Washington based fund amidst Covid'19 pandemic and provided full exit to the erstwhile PE investors.- Commissioned a wind-solar hybrid ("WSH") farm in Jagalur, Karnataka with more than 100 MW capacity.2022- Expanded our grid connected STU offerings to Maharashtra, through our SPV, Clean Max Light Power LLP.- Started developing Central Transmission Utility of India ("CTU") sites and received up to 600 MW connectivity approval for CTU wind site at Koppal, Karnataka.- Established a new carbon business offset business line for carbon credit/green credit trade.2023- BGTF One Holdings (DIFC) Limited, an affiliate of Brookfield, committed to invest ?18,000 million in our Company, as primary infusion along with secondary investment of approximately ?10,970 million.- Reached a cumulative capacity of 1 GW.- Reached a cumulative capacity of 100 MWp onsite solar capacity in international operations i.e. Dubai and Thailand.- Entered into a strategic collaboration with Apple for investing together into rooftop projects through our SPV, Clean Max Hyperion Power LLP.- Partnered with a technology player, through their designated affiliate, for sale of renewable energy certificates from projects commissioned by our Company for corporate customers.- Achieved water neutrality for 40% of our utility scale solar portfolio.- Received ISO 14001:2015 and ISO 45001:2018 certifications.- Achieved carbon neutrality (Scope 1 Scope 2) greenhouse gas ("GHG") emissions.- Built and commissioned 350 MW State Transmission Utility ("STU") wind-solar hybrid capacity in Gujarat.2024- Entered into a partnership with Yusuf Bin Ahmed Kanoo Company WLL, through our SPV, Clean Max Solar Mena FZCO, for developing renewable energy projects in Bahrain and Kingdom of Saudi Arabia.- Reached a cumulative capacity of 2 GW .- Commissioned our first onsite solar photovoltaic plant in Bahrain, through our SPV, Kanoo Clean Max Renewables Asset Co W.L.L.- Expanded our grid connected STU offerings to Haryana and Chhattisgarh.- Received ISO 9001:2015 certification.2025- Entered into a strategic collaboration with Osaka Gas and Japan Bank for International Cooperation for investing in C&I renewable energy projects together.- Entered into a co-investment collaboration with Toyota Tsusho India Private Limited aimed at serving Toyota group companies in India through long-term corporate power purchase agreements.- Signed a renewable energy certificate sale and purchase agreement with a global technology services company, an energy attribute purchase agreement with a leading technology firm, and a power purchase agreement with a renewable energy trading arm of a multinational corporation.2026- Pursuant to the Pre-IPO Placement and certain secondary transactions in the Equity Shares of our Company, Jongsong Investments Pte. Ltd. (an indirect wholly owned subsidiary of Temasek Holdings Private Limited), GSS India Opportunities AIF Scheme I (an affiliate of Bain Capital Special Situations, LP), and TRUST Group's Relativity Resilience Fund - I, among others, acquired certain shareholding in our Company.
